Hilton Grand Vacations (HGV) will report Q2 2026 financial results before market open on Thu, July 30, 2026, followed by a 9:00 a.m. ET teleconference/webcast. This is a routine earnings scheduling update with no new financial figures disclosed.

For HGV, the setup is really about whether the upcoming print confirms that demand is still holding up while financing costs and consumer credit are doing the opposite; the stock tends to be more sensitive to forward commentary than the quarter itself. In the next 1-3 months, the key market mechanism is multiple risk: if management signals slower tour flow, weaker financing conversion, or heavier promotional spend, the equity can re-rate quickly because the market will question the durability of earnings power rather than the reported quarter.

The bigger second-order issue is balance-sheet and consumer-stress exposure. Timeshare/club models can look resilient until delinquencies or refinancing friction force a step-up in discounting, which compresses margins and pushes cash conversion lower at the same time. That makes HGV more vulnerable than generic leisure names if rate cuts are delayed or if consumer credit data softens into the print.

Contrarian view: the market may be underestimating how much of the business is already tied to affluent travelers and older owners, which can make headline recession fears less immediately relevant than expected. The real falsifier for a bearish stance would be management maintaining or raising full-year EBITDA/cash-flow guidance and showing stable financing attach rates; absent that, the setup is more of a watchlist than a high-conviction trade. In other words, the announcement itself is neutral, but it creates a clean catalyst window for a volatility event around the late-July print.
